Greetings. At first - sorry for my bad english.

 

Some versions ago Photoshop stopped saving (save for web) sliced file in 100% size. As example I have picture with 23554pix width, and I must cut it in several files with 1300px each, and with 100% as original size (in pixels). Now I saving each file in 7-20 files manually, and it's headache.
